    From a previous posting:

    The paint code you would be needing is as follows.

    The Honda paint code for Hondas Passion Red is : R109

    R109 however is an acrylic enamel paint. Its not as tough as base coat clear coat. So I went with the better paint.

    The PPG cross refferenced paint code for R109 is : 74718

    This is the same color as R109 except its a basecoat / clearcoat paint job.
    My tank and sidecovers came out unbelievable. The color is excellent and the shine is like glass. You can see your reflection in it. I will try and figure out how to upload pics tommorow.     Thanks for the props. Hey just a heads up. I went up to pick somemore "Red" paint the other day, and the price and availability had changed. A Qt of Honda passion red was going to be $155. Yes I brought a spare set of underwear. So I said hell no. Too much money. So I had my painted sidecover in hand for a match. After about 30 min of looking thru 4 catalogs 10" think full of colors. I found a PERFECT color match. It is the 2004 GM Super Red. Its a perfect match. Perfect. I have just finished a tank and sidecovers for PatBlackwell and they are dead on the same color. Oh yeah, and the best part. A Qt of this is only $55. Much better. And thats for the base coat. $55. Clear was extra $32. The GM red I used isnt near as orange looking as that frame.     If I have materials on hand, I could do it for you for a reasonable price. It gets expensive when I have to buy new stuff. I also found a good match for the white. Its GMs Super White. Perfect match. GM paint codes seem to work out good. Any way I am going to be reapainting my spare 350x tanks shortly. Good thing with the white is it usually runs $28. Red and Black is expensive to buy. White isnt too bad. Yeah that paint you bought is GM engine block red I bet. Thats why it has that hint of orange.     A fair match for Honda red is Plastikote Ford red engine paint. It is pretty close and holds up real well. The # is 206
